Technical Analysis

Currently, CL is trading roughly midway between its immediate identified support level of $79.32 and immediate resistance level of $87.66, creating a well-defined near-term trading range for the stock. Its relative strength index (RSI) is hovering in the mid-40s, indicating neutral short-term momentum with no clear overbought or oversold signals at current price levels. CL’s price is also trading just below its medium-term moving average range, which could act as a minor near-term headwind for upward moves, while longer-term moving averages sit comfortably below the current $83.49 price point, potentially offering additional layered support if the stock pulls back in upcoming sessions. The $79.32 support level has been tested multiple times in recent months, with buyers stepping in to push the price higher on each prior occasion, suggesting that this level is viewed as a favorable entry point by long-term holders. The $87.66 resistance level has also been tested repeatedly in recent months, with sellers consistently capping upward moves at this price point to reinforce the current trading range. Outlook

A sustained break above the $87.66 resistance level on higher-than-average volume could potentially unlock further near-term upside for CL, with the next technical resistance levels likely aligning with multi-year highs for the stock. Conversely, a sustained break below the $79.32 support level on elevated volume could signal a shift in short-term market sentiment, potentially leading to further near-term downside pressure. Broader trends to monitor that could influence CL’s price action in upcoming weeks include updates on global raw material costs, consumer spending data for essential household goods, and broader market volatility driven by macroeconomic data releases. Analysts tracking the consumer staples sector note that signs of margin stabilization across the space could act as a potential tailwind for names like Colgate-Palmolive if those trends materialize, while further input cost increases could pose headwinds for the broader segment.
